How can I access reports or findings from investigations?
Asked 4 months ago
To access reports or findings from investigations conducted by Ombudsman Ontario, it is beneficial to visit their official website. The Office regularly publishes investigation reports and summaries that provide insights into the conclusions and recommendations arising from various cases. These reports can cover a wide range of issues related to government services, addressing complaints received from the public.
Typically, findings from investigations will highlight the nature of the complaint, the investigative process undertaken, and the final determinations made by the Ombudsman. In addition to individual reports, the website may host annual reports and thematic reviews that can offer a broader overview of trends and systemic issues identified during the investigations.
For the most accurate and up-to-date information, it is advisable to explore the current resources available on the Ombudsman Ontario website.
